Brief Summary: To evaluate the improvement in symptoms of Benign Prostatic Hyperplasia (BPH) according to the Prostate Symptom Score (IPSS) and Quality- of- Life (QoL) index after add- on therapy of Umooze twice daily administration for 56 days in patients with BPH.
Detailed Description: The study product, Umooze, contain Astragalus radix extracts and Soy extracts as the combination of 960:40 in one 500 mg tablet. Umooze is sold in the market as food. The objective of this study is to evaluate the benefit of Umooze as add- on therapy in BPH, by evaluation the improvement in symptoms of BPH assessed according to the International Prostate Symptom Score (IPSS) and Quality- of- Life (QoL) index after add- on therapy of Umooze in patients with BPH. The IPSS is a validated 7-item urinary symptom severity scale.

A randomized, two-regimen, placebo-controlled, parallel- design is used in this study in which each subject will receive Umooze or placebo. The add- on study product will be administered twice daily for 56 days. Benefit will be evaluated at baseline and subsequently on the study day 28, 42, and 56, such as IPSS index, QoL index, Qmax, PVR, prostate volume and Prostate-specific antigen(PSA).
